If you are not creating a custom Dockerfile for advancement, you might want to install more developer tools including curl In the support's container. Whilst less productive than incorporating these instruments on the container picture, You may as well use the postCreateCommand residence for this function.
Note: When applying Alpine Linux containers, some extensions might not work as a consequence of glibc dependencies in native code Within the extension.
File process produce safety is An important function any EDR must give. Ransomware can cripple total businesses, costing their victims millions, though file wipers were established as a good way to disable vital infrastructures in periods of war (as seen while in the Russian-Ukranian conflict).
Sharing the process namespace throughout containers can also be feasible in Kubernetes clusters, in which it may be useful for debugging concerns. If you wish to share namespaces throughout a pod, it demands an choice to be passed in the event the workload you wish to debug is started.
Container isolation is actually a basic thought in containerization technologies like Docker. It enables multiple containerized apps to operate on the identical host system even though remaining separated from one another along with the host.
187 acpi bus cpuinfo dma fb iomem kcore kpagecgroup locks modules net schedstat softirqs sysrq-induce tty vmallocinfo
I have heard about the expression isolated storage in .Internet. Exactly what is it genuinely And just how far is the fact that used? Does that storage not seen to person and might be eaten or created to by Assemblies (precise assembly or AppDomain which designed it) only?
Develop a devcontainer.json, which describes how VS Code should really start off the container and what to do after it connects.
The end result is illustrations or photos that have “ghost information,” which shop no real knowledge but position to a special quantity around the technique. It absolutely was at this time which the plan struck me — what if we can easily use this redirection system to obfuscate our file method functions and confuse security goods?
Following the window reloads, a replica from the build log will appear inside the console so you can investigate the problem. Edit the contents of your .devcontainer folder as needed. (It's also possible to make use of the Dev Containers: Show Container Log command to see the log once again if you shut it.)
We also can exhibit the time namespace by utilizing the unshare command. Below, you are able to see the effect by checking the uptime of a host 1st without having a time namespace after which modifying the boot time assigned to your course of action even though starting up a whole new time namespace.
Each and every namespace click here may have its very own set of mount details even though transforming to mounts in one namespace don’t influence Other people. Also, processes can mount and unmount file devices devoid of influencing the host or other containers.
Coding and tests inconsistencies can be a chance If you have numerous builders with different development environments engaged on a project. Visual Studio Code (VS Code) is surely an integrated advancement natural environment (IDE) that will help limit these challenges.
(The main reason for entering the mnt namespace likewise is always that we are going to must mount the /proc filesystem so that you can let ps to get that information and facts.)